Co-producer Geoff Govertsen introduces For Better or For Work, a new podcast in the Mirasee FM podcast network. In this episode, guest couple Michael and Amy Port listen and respond to Danny Iny and Bhoomi Pathak discussing the separation of roles for a couple in business together.
